Gastroesophageal reflux disease, irritable bowel syndrome and functional dyspepsia as overlapping conditions: focus on effect of trimebutineAbstract: In their comprehensive review, de Bortoli et al [1] aimed to discuss the coexistence of g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D) with ir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) and functional dyspepsia (FD) in the same patients and to evaluate the impact of diverse GERD treatments on the health-related quality of life (HR-QOL) of these patients; they mentioned 2 trials that reported resolution of the IBS symptoms in 20-40% of patients after proton pump inhibitor (PPI) therapy [1]. In one of these trials, we mainly observed [2] that trimebutine maleate is effective in the aforementioned overlapping disorders
